Hillside Select is one of California’s greatest red wines. It is produced from carefully selected blocks surrounding the winery (The Sunspot, John's Upper Seven, Venado Illegal & Firebreak) exclusively in the Stags Leap District. 100% Cabernet Sauvignon, matured for 32 months in 100% new Alliers and Troncais barrels.

Shafer’s single-vineyard Carneros-grown Chardonnay is produced from small-clustered clones of grapes selected for their low yields and distinctive flavors. Fermentation takes place within individual oak and stainless steel barrels using native yeasts.
